Thangarasu Natarajan: Rising Star of Indian Cricket

Born on May 27, 1991 in Salem, Tamil Nadu, Thangarasu Natarajan is currently one of the most promising cricketers in India. From his humble beginnings to establishing a name for himself in international cricket, Natarajan’s journey personifies determination and hard work.

Natarajan comes from a poor family background where chances of nurturing any kind of sports were bleak. Yet, he developed an interest in cricket at a very young age. Originally, he played with tennis balls and gradually transitioned to professional leather-ball cricket. His breakthrough came when he got selected for TNPL (Tamil Nadu Premier League), post which his career only skyrocketed.

Career Highlights

  • In the 2016–17 Ranji Trophy season, he took 24 wickets from five matches at an average rate of 16.25, showcasing exceptional bowling skills.
  • In October 2017, he made his List A debut for Tamil Nadu against Mumbai during the 2017-18 Vijay Hazare Trophy.
  • Natarajan was bought by Kings XI Punjab team for IPL in April 2017 but due to elbow injury couldn’t play much during that season.
  • The turning point of his career began when Sunrisers Hyderabad picked him for INR 40 lakhs (~$53K) in December 2019 IPL auction which helped boost his confidence tremendously.
  • He excelled in the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2020 leading Sunrisers Hyderabad into the playoffs whilst taking crucial wickets.
  • His remarkable performance in IPL 2020 caught the eye of selectors and he was named as a reserve bowler for Australia tour late last year.
  • Natarjan made his international debut against Australia on December 2, 2020. He is now well fixed in becoming India’s premier death overs’ bowler.
